WebMar 28, 2024 · Polar orbit is a variation of LEO at altitudes from 200 to 1000 km. Satellites in polar orbits usually move from north to south over the Earth’s poles, with a possible deviation of up to 20-30 degrees. A sun-synchronous orbit is a polar orbit 600-800 km high, where the satellites always have a fixed position relative to the Sun. WebJan 31, 2024 · The Geostationary Operational Environmental Satellite (GOES) system is parked in an orbit over the equator and continuously tracks the same area. Meanwhile, the Joint Polar Satellite System (JPSS) is in a lower orbit, flying over the north and south poles to give us a constantly shifting global perspective. The global distributions of LEO satellites in inclined orbit and polar orbit are … WebJun 19, 2024 · As the name suggests, polar satellites orbit in a path that closely follows the Earth’s meridian lines, passing within 20 or 30 degrees of the North and South Poles once with each revolution. The Earth rotates to the east beneath the satellite, and the satellite monitors a narrow strip running from north to south. WebThe GPS satellites circle the Earth at an altitude of about 20,000 km (13,000 miles) and complete two full orbits every day. The GPS satellites are not in a geostationary orbit, but rise and set two times per day. WebThe Joint Polar Satellite System (JPSS) is the Nation's new generation polar-orbiting operational environmental satellite system. JPSS is a collaborative program between the National Oceanic and Atmospheric Administration (NOAA) and its acquisition agent, National Aeronautics and Space Administration (NASA).
